Qatayef Asafiri

Syrian "Little Bird" Pancakes

Qatayef Asafiri, meaning 'little bird qatayef,' are delicate, small pancakes originating from Syria and Lebanon. They are traditionally filled with a sweet, creamy cheese filling (ashta) and often drizzled with a fragrant syrup. Unlike their larger, fried counterparts, these mini qatayef are typically served soft and uncooked, offering a light and delightful dessert, especially popular during Ramadan.

💡 Ammattilaisvinkit

  • The batter should be pourable but not too thin. Adjust with a little more water if too thick.
  • Ensure the pancakes are cooked only on one side to maintain their soft texture.
  • For a richer filling, you can use a combination of ricotta and mascarpone cheese.
